WWAN_NR_NEIGHBOR_CELLS_INFO構造体 (wwan.h)
WWAN_NR_NEIGHBOR_CELLS_INFO構造体は、NR 近隣セルに関する情報を表します。
構文
typedef struct _WWAN_NR_NEIGHBOR_CELLS_INFO {
ULONG SystemSubType;
ULONG ProviderIdOffset;
ULONG ProviderIdSize;
ULONG CellIDOffset;
ULONG CellIDSize;
UINT32 PhysicalCellID;
UINT32 TAC;
UINT32 RSRP;
UINT32 RSRQ;
UINT32 SINR;
BYTE Data[ANYSIZE_ARRAY];
} WWAN_NR_NEIGHBOR_CELLS_INFO, *PWWAN_NR_NEIGHBOR_CELLS_INFO;
メンバー
SystemSubType
近隣セル情報が有効なシステム サブタイプを示します。 これは、近隣セルが WWAN データ サブクラスに対応する NR セルか EUTRA セルかを示すために適用されます。 値の詳細な一覧については、IS_5G_5GC_PRESENTの dataSubclass メンバーを参照してください。
ProviderIdOffset
この構造体の先頭から、ネットワーク プロバイダー ID を表す ProviderId という数値 (0 から 9) の文字列へのオフセット (バイト単位)。 この文字列は、3 桁のモバイル国コード (MCC) と 2 桁または 3 桁のモバイル ネットワーク コード (MNC) を連結したものです。 ProviderId 情報が返されない場合、このメンバーは NULL にすることができます。
ProviderIdSize
ProviderId に使用されるサイズ (バイト単位)。
CellIDOffset
構造体の先頭から計算された CellID のオフセット (バイト単位)。 使用可能な CellID 情報がない場合、このメンバーは NULL にすることができます。
CellIDSize
CellID に使用されるサイズ。
PhysicalCellID
物理セル ID (0 から 1007)。 この情報が利用できない場合は、0xFFFFFFFFを使用します。
TAC
追跡エリア コード (TAC) は、EUTRA-5GC の場合は 24 ビット値、EUTRA-EPC の場合は 16 ビット値です。 これは、パブリックランドモバイルネットワーク(PLMN)の範囲内のトラッキングエリアを識別するために使用されます。 この情報が利用できない場合は、0xFFFFFFFFを使用します。
RSRP
平均基準信号受信電力。 範囲は 0 から 127 で、-156 から -31 dBm にマップされます。 この情報が利用できない場合は、0xFFFFFFFFを使用します。
RSRQ
平均基準信号受信品質。 範囲は 0 ~ 127 で、-43 ~ 20 dB にマップされます。 この情報が利用できない場合は、0xFFFFFFFFを使用します。
SINR
ノイズと干渉比に対する平均参照信号。 範囲は 0 ~ 127 で、-23 ~ 40 dB にマップされます。 この情報が利用できない場合は、0xFFFFFFFFを使用します。
Data[ANYSIZE_ARRAY]
ProviderId と CellID を含むデータ バッファー。
要件
要件 | 値 |
---|---|
サポートされている最小のクライアント | Windows 11 |
サポートされている最小のサーバー | Windows Server 2022 |
Header | wwan.h |